Brief Info: This first solo album was issued just after Perfect had left Chicken Shack and before joining Fleetwood Mac – hardly a household name until marrying John McVie and establishing herself in Fleetwood Mac – this Blue Horizon original sold in only modestly. Now highly sort-after by Blues and Blue Horizon collectors and seldom seen in anything like top conditions, this now a legendary album on the famous blues label. The back cover states she was Britain’s only full-time professional female rhythm and blue singer and pianist – she would soon become a blues legend in her own right as the success of Fleetwood Mac flourished and being a stable member for many years. Backed by a host of quality musicians, including her future husband, this is a beautiful album. It includes the hit single ‘I’d Rather Go Blind’ and the beautiful Danny Kirwin song ‘When You Say’ as featured on Fleetwood Mac’s third album ‘Then Play On’. SOME GENERAL GUIDES TO WEAR AND CONDITIONS TO HELP YOU DECIDE

My Use of Description Terminology: Surface Marks = Superficial, usually light marks, hairlines or light scuffs that rarely sound. Scratch = a needle mark that goes below the record’s surface, some will sound, some will not, my play-grade will inform. Original = a record that has been pressed with the first label design which does NOT necessarily mean a very first pressed record. First Pressing = A record that I believe or know to be a genuine very first pressed record. I do not claim to always know for sure, and that’s why I state the stamper and matrix numbers if at all possible, for those who claim to know what they all mean, the information is there for the collector to decide. I prefer to use terms like ‘Early Copy’ rather than ‘First Pressing’ if I am not totally sure. Surface Sound = Mild, light sound, usually light crackle or similar. Distortion = Break up of the actual sound caused by groove wear or damage from a chipped stylus – the most undesirable form of unwanted sound, vintage mono records were the most prone to this happening but not exclusively so. The symptoms of distortion are high frequency clipping, moderate constant crackle or an echo type sound quality. Violin, piano and vocals are most prone to groove-wear distortion. Feathering = Fraying or softening of the entry edge of a cover. Covers with feathered entrance edges are more likely to have had the actual record inserted and removed more than a non-feathered, sharp-edged cover which are always far more attractive. Set Off, actually a printer’s term for dark ink leaving mild residue on pale or white ink when rested upon. e.g. when a gatefold cover has black ink closed against white, this can leave some black residue on the pale area – this is mostly unavoidable or course.
